原文:【劍指Offer】劍指offer題目匯總

本文為 劍指Offer 刷題筆記的總結篇,花了兩個多月的時間,將牛客網上 劍指Offer 的 道題刷了一遍,以博客的形式整理了一遍,這 道題屬於相對基礎的算法題目,對於刷題練手是很好的實踐,接下來會繼續回到LeetCode,爭取每天拿出一個小時,刷一到兩道題。 本文主要對這 道題做一個總結,整體來看,這 道題,涉及到了常用的數據結構:數組 字符串 鏈表 樹 二叉樹 棧 隊列,還有在編程中經常用到 ...

2019-05-23 11:21 1 19084 推薦指數:

查看詳情

offer題目分類

1. 鏈表 1. 從尾到頭打印鏈表 2. 鏈表中倒數第k個結點 3. 反轉鏈表 4. 合並兩個排序的鏈表 5. 復雜鏈表的復制 6. 復雜鏈表的復制 7. 兩個鏈表的第一個公共結點 8 ...

Sun Jun 02 01:58:00 CST 2019 0 640
offer題目記錄

1.如下為類型CMyString的聲明,請為該類型添加賦值運算符函數。 View Code 2.設計一個類,我們只能生成該類的一個實例。 3.在 ...

Mon Sep 23 04:50:00 CST 2013 0 3837
Go語言實現:【offer題目匯總

所列題目與牛客網《offer》專題相對應。 數組: 和為S的兩個數字 和為S的連續正數序列 連續子數組的最大和 數字在排序數組中出現的次數 數組中只出現一次的數字 旋轉數組的最小數字 數組中的逆序對 最小的K個數 數組中出現次數超過一半的數字 把數組排成最小的數 數組中重復的數字 ...

Mon Dec 09 06:21:00 CST 2019 0 1468
offer題目java實現

Problem2:實現Singleton模式 題目描述:設計一個類,我們只能生成該類的一個實例 Problem3:二維數組中的查找 題目描述:在一個二維數組中,每一行都按照從左到右遞增的順序排序,每一列都按照從上到下的順序排序。 完成一個函數,輸入這樣的一個二維數組和一個整數 ...

Wed Feb 22 23:46:00 CST 2017 3 14698
Offer》Java實現

1、 代碼托管在我的Github上面:https://github.com/DanielJyc/SwordOffer 2、 《Offer》這本書挺不錯,難度適中,思路清晰,並講到了細節問題;對於面試軟件研發的人都應該仔細看看。 原書使用C/C++實現,我決定用Java按照書上的思路重寫 ...

Fri Sep 05 01:04:00 CST 2014 0 2972
offer 面試8題

面試8題: 題目:二叉樹的下一個節點 題目描述:給定一個二叉樹和其中的一個結點,請找出中序遍歷順序的下一個結點並且返回。注意,樹中的結點不僅包含左右子結點,同時包含指向父結點的指針。 解題思路:詳見offer P65頁 解題代碼: ...

Wed Jun 13 00:29:00 CST 2018 0 1150
offer 面試3題

面試3題: 題:數組中重復的數字 題目:在一個長度為n的數組里的所有數字都在0到n-1的范圍內。 數組中某些數字是重復的,但不知道有幾個數字是重復的。也不知道每個數字重復幾次。請找出數組中任意一個重復的數字。 例如,如果輸入長度為7的數組{2,3,1,0,2,5,3},那么對應的輸出是第一個 ...

Wed Jun 27 16:45:00 CST 2018 0 3081
offer》內容總結

(1)Offer——Trie樹(字典樹) Trie樹 Trie樹,即字典樹,又稱單詞查找樹或鍵樹,是一種樹形結構,是一種哈希樹的變種。典型應用是統計和排序大量的字符串(但不僅限於字符串),所以經常被搜索引擎系統用於文本詞頻統計。它的優點是:最大限度地減少無謂的字符串比較,查詢效率 ...

Mon Jan 22 01:04:00 CST 2018 0 4437
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M